PROCEDURE

实验过程

Intermediate Compound 89A (3.41 g, 10.3 mmol) was dissolved in anhydrous pyridine (30.0 mL) and cooled to 0° C. p-Toluenesulfonylchloride (5.89 g, 30.9 mmol) was then added in portions over a 10 minute period. The flask was then placed in a refrigerator at 4° C. for 48 h. The resulting solution was poured into 1 N HCl (300 mL), extracted with methylene chloride (3×200 mL) and the organics were dried over anhydrous sodium sulfate. The crude tosylate intermediate was dissolved in THF (50 mL), to which was added H2O (0.5 mL) followed by pTSA-H2O (1.03 mmol). Once the reaction was complete as determined by TLC, the mixture was poured into saturated aqueous NaHCO3 (150 mL) and extracted with methylene chloride (3×50 mL). The combined organics were dried over sodium sulfate. The crude alcohol was purified by flash chromatography on SiO2 eluting with acetone/chloroform (0-5-10% acetone) to give 2.71 g (71% for 2-steps) of intermediate Compound 89B as a clear oil.
